Keilim or Kelim is the first tractate in the Order of Tohorot in the Mishnah. It contains thirty chapters, making it the longest tractate in the Mishnah. The Tosefta on Keilim consists of twenty-five chapters, divided into Bava Kama, Bava Metzia, and Bava Batra of Keilim. The tractate discusses the laws of ritual purity and impurity pertaining to all types of vessels.Chapter 1 clarifies the ranking of ritual impurities
Chapters 2–10 discuss earthenware vessels
Chapters 11–14 discuss metal vessels
Chapters 15–19 discuss vessels made of wood, leather, and bone
Chapters 20–25 discuss laws of purity and impurity for vessels
Chapters 26–28 discuss laws pertaining to leather and clothing
Chapter 29 discusses the seams of clothing and vessels
Chapter 30 discusses glass vessels.
